I followed advice of previous commenter and turned off the option to allow fast web view. Edit --> Preferences --> Internet --> Uncheck "All Fast Web View" So far this seems to be working.

Re: Are you having issues with viewing PDFs in Google Chrome? simrick405 1/13/11 5:19 PM To disable the Chrome built-in PDF viewer, enter about:plugins in the address bar and click Disable underneath the entry for “Chrome PDF Viewer”.  Then, enable your preferred PDF viewer.
